Output 81b94ce667754a9dc4491068484ff453571ff7c70d81b93338a12b6e2186d614:62

value
1390000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df9843d225c6bba56f8965258340f306edd775c8 OP_EQUALVERIFY OP_CHECKSIG
address
1MPG6LBNSKUgVhWvHJxSqe7mh3Gh4wPYfu
transaction
81b94ce667754a9dc4491068484ff453571ff7c70d81b93338a12b6e2186d614
spent
true